Damp (Schleswig-Holstein), Germany elevation is 1 meters and Damp elevation in feet is 3 ft above sea level [src 1]. Damp is a seat of a fourth-order administrative division (feature code) with elevation that is 257 meters (843 ft) smaller than average city elevation in Germany.
